Tastentöne verhindern

  • Antworten:3
Stephan
  • Forum-Beiträge: 14

31.10.2011, 21:36:50 via Website

Hi,

ich verwende in einer meiner Apps die Lautstärketasten zum scrollen über einen KeyEvent.KEYCODE_VOLUME_DOWN.

Soweit so gut, jetzt ertönt jedoch bei jedem Tastendruck der Klickton wenn dieser generell aktiviert ist. Kann man das irgendwie verhindern?

Gruß
Stephan

— geändert am 31.10.2011, 21:38:00

Antworten
Erwin W.
  • Forum-Beiträge: 35.443

01.11.2011, 06:26:05 via Website

Welches Handy hast Du???
Schau mal in den Einstellungen.

— geändert am 01.11.2011, 06:26:13

L.G. Erwin
..................
Wissen ist Macht. Nichts wissen macht nichts.
Wer einen Rechtschreibfehler findet darf ihn behalten.
Am Ende wird alles gut. Und wenn es nicht gut ist, ist es nicht das Ende.
Hat dir mein Beitrag gefallen? Dann würde ich mich über ein Danke freuen.
(cool)

Antworten
Mr.
  • Forum-Beiträge: 357

01.11.2011, 07:06:11 via App

Ja bei den Einstellungen von der Tastatur.
Gruß

— geändert am 01.11.2011, 07:06:30

Antworten
Stephan
  • Forum-Beiträge: 14

01.11.2011, 10:56:07 via Website

Hi,

wollte das ja blos für diese eine Taste beim scrollen in meiner Anwendung unterbinden. Habe jetzt eine Lösung gefunden, eigentlich ganz einfach, man muss nur drauf kommen:

1public boolean onKeyUp(int keyCode, KeyEvent event) {
2
3 if ((event.getKeyCode() == KeyEvent.KEYCODE_VOLUME_UP
4 || event.getKeyCode() == KeyEvent.KEYCODE_VOLUME_DOWN)) {
5 Log.d(TAG,"Volumetaste losgelassen");
6 return true;
7 }

Antworten